Large-Scale Survey of Women with Uterine Fibroids Reveals Significant Impact on Quality of Life and Workplace Performance and Desire for Less Invasive Treatment Options

Tuesday, October 8, 2013 - 08:00 in Health & Medicine

A newly published survey of nearly 1,000 U.S. women with uterine fibroids demonstrates that fibroids cause significant fear and morbidity, can compromise workplace performance and that women prefer treatment options that are not invasive and protect fertility.
